Resyncing the ZStack Cloud management database on dual-MN HA after a power outage

SolutionsZCF · CloudVersions3.10.x-4.8.xArticle IDKB-100416Updated2026-07-20

Applicable Scenario

  • Product: ZStack Cloud on a dual-management-node (MN) HA deployment
  • Version: Applies to all ZStack Cloud versions that use zsha2 for dual-MN HA.
  • Component: ZStack Cloud management node, zsha2 dual-MN HA toolkit, MySQL database (zstack-ctl dump_mysql)
  • Trigger/Condition: A power outage causes the ZStack MN service to enter an abnormal state, one MN becomes unreachable, the UI cannot be accessed, and the two MNs' databases drift out of sync.

Problem Symptoms

  • Customer environment lost power. After power was restored, one management node was offline and the UI could not be accessed.
  • The secondary management node's ZStack service is in an abnormal state and the database has fallen out of sync between the two MNs.
  • zsha2 status and zsha2 db-status show abnormal HA or database state.
